Inhoudsopgave:
Video: Transistors met Arduino (BJT) - BC547 TIP120 - Ajarnpa
2024 Auteur: John Day | [email protected]. Laatst gewijzigd: 2024-01-30 11:16
Het aansturen van een LED van Arduino is heel eenvoudig en gemakkelijk en ARDUINO doet het goed, maar als het gaat om het aansturen van apparaten met een hoog vermogen zoals 'high power led's', 'motoren' enz., dan is ARDUINO niet in staat om dergelijke uitgangen rechtstreeks en naar stuur dergelijke uitgangen aan, we hebben een versterker nodig om het signaal te versterken en over het algemeen gebruiken we transistors om het signaal van arduino te versterken en led's of motoren aan te sturen volgens het signaal van arduino en over het algemeen gebruiken we BJT's voor dat soort werk.
Stap 1: Basis van transistor
De basis is heel eenvoudig, de signaaldraad van arduino wordt verbonden met de basis van de transistor en de uitgang is verbonden met de collector en de emitter is geaard en wanneer een stroom van de arduino-pin naar de basis zal vloeien, zal er een stroom vloeien die evenredig is aan de basis stroom in output die door collector naar emitter gaat en wordt genoemd als emitterstroom.
Stap 2: Verzamel uw componenten
KOOP ONDERDELEN:
KOOP BC547:https://www.utsource.net/itm/p/382309.html
KOOP TIP120:https://www.utsource.net/itm/p/384328.html
KOOP 12V ADAPTER:
www.utsource.net/itm/p/8013134.html
KOOP ARDUINO UNO:
www.utsource.net/itm/p/7199843.html
/////////////////////////////////////////////////////////////
Om de uitgang aan te sturen, moet u eerst weten wat de huidige vereiste van uw uitgang is als deze ongeveer 600 mA stroom vereist, dan zal een normale BJT het werk doen, maar als het gaat om het aansturen van apparaten met een hoog vermogen, zoals een high power led die ongeveer 1A stroom nodig heeft, dan u moeten gaan voor Darlington Pair NPN BJT Transistors.
NPN-transistor-
www.banggood.com/50Pcs-TO-92-30V-0_6A-2N22…
www.amazon.in/gp/product/B01GFXDJA8/ref=as…
Darlington - TIP 120-
www.amazon.in/gp/product/B01GG15696/ref=as…
andere componenten vereist-
Breadboard
Arduino
Stroomvoorziening
LED
Weerstand 1k
Krachtige LED / Motor als uitgang
Truien
Stap 3: Circuit
sluit de transistor aan op de Arduino zoals weergegeven in schmatics en als je een probleem hebt, raadpleeg dan de video.
Dus wanneer de digitale pin van Arduino een signaal afgeeft dat door een weerstand met de basis van de transistor is verbonden, dan zal er een stroom naar de basis van Arduino zijn, dit wordt de basisstroom genoemd en evenredig daarmee zal er een stroom zijn van collector naar zender waardoor de uitgang AAN wordt gezet.
Stap 4: Laatste stap
dus eindelijk hebben we geleerd hoe we transistors met Arduino kunnen gebruiken, dus experimenteer met verschillende transistors en verschillende uitgangsbelastingen en laat het me weten in opmerkingen.
Aanbevolen:
Commentaar Créer Des Portes Logiques Avec Des Transistors: 5 stappen
Commentaar Créer Des Portes Logiques Avec Des Transistors: Bonjour à tous dans ce nouveau Instructable meer informatie over commentaar realiser des portes logiques avec des bipolaire transistors. Je kunt een voorbeeld zijn van de portes logiques en les plus utilisé à savoir la porte Not, And, Or, Nand. Gewone
Digitale klok met netwerktijd met behulp van de ESP8266: 4 stappen (met afbeeldingen)
Digitale netwerkklok met de ESP8266: we leren hoe we een schattige kleine digitale klok kunnen bouwen die communiceert met NTP-servers en de netwerk- of internettijd weergeeft. We gebruiken de WeMos D1 mini om verbinding te maken met een wifi-netwerk, de NTP-tijd te verkrijgen en deze weer te geven op een OLED-module. De video hierboven
DIY slimme weegschaal met wekker (met wifi, ESP8266, Arduino IDE en Adafruit.io): 10 stappen (met afbeeldingen)
DIY Slimme Weegschaal Met Wekker (met Wi-Fi, ESP8266, Arduino IDE en Adafruit.io): In mijn vorige project ontwikkelde ik een slimme weegschaal met Wi-Fi. Het kan het gewicht van de gebruiker meten, het lokaal weergeven en naar de cloud sturen. U kunt hier meer informatie over krijgen op onderstaande link: https://www.instructables.com/id/Wi-Fi-Smart-Scale-wi
Draadloze afstandsbediening met 2,4 GHz NRF24L01-module met Arduino - Nrf24l01 4-kanaals / 6-kanaals zenderontvanger voor quadcopter - RC Helikopter - RC-vliegtuig met Arduino: 5 stappen (met afbeeldingen)
Draadloze afstandsbediening met 2,4 GHz NRF24L01-module met Arduino | Nrf24l01 4-kanaals / 6-kanaals zenderontvanger voor quadcopter | RC Helikopter | Rc-vliegtuig met Arduino: een Rc-auto besturen | Quadcopter | Drone | RC vliegtuig | RC-boot, we hebben altijd een ontvanger en zender nodig, stel dat we voor RC QUADCOPTER een 6-kanaals zender en ontvanger nodig hebben en dat type TX en RX is te duur, dus we gaan er een maken op onze
PWM-controller met transistors: 4 stappen
PWM-controller met transistors: bij het ontwerpen van RC-auto's, robots of elk ander project dat gebruik maakt van een motor, is het essentieel om de snelheid van de motor te regelen. Hiervoor heb je een PWM-motorcontroller nodig, er zijn een heleboel motorcontrollers op de markt, maar het ontwerpen van je eigen co